Output e96af58f3606cc95187cd76fe02fb1dc1bdcd75cd2271d2203f42c24a849dfa8:7
- value
- 11872086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3f9a4c3de25119122454b845ad0bc5352aa60a6 OP_EQUAL
- address
- 3J6dwRXoffwZLDXoGRRVdkrRCH8uEH8eku
- transaction
- e96af58f3606cc95187cd76fe02fb1dc1bdcd75cd2271d2203f42c24a849dfa8
- confirmations
- 139533
- spent
- true